Alliterative company names, like Bed, Bath and Beyond, are commonly used to make the brand more memorable to customers. It can also be used to add rhythm and emphasis, which helps to make the context more memorable. Right away, there is alliteration with ''weak and weary,'' as Poe uses the longer ''w'' sound to show the longing that the speaker feels toward his lost love. Assonance is the repetition of vowel sounds, and when a poet uses long vowel sounds over and over again, it has the effect of slowing the pace because those sounds take longer to say.
